The Z-tube doesn't really give much of a power gain - maybe a few HP - but it's less baffled than the stock G tube, so it sounds better (louder). "Z-tube" has basically come to mean either the stock tube off the Z, the tube Stillen makes which is based upon the Z's intake tube design and calls a "Z-tube", and I'm sure there are other places that make them out there.
In short, it's a less restricted intake tube that the Z's came with, not the G's.
